Best touring cycling routes near Goriano Sicoli traverse a landscape characterized by river valleys, historical aqueducts, and rolling hills. The region features routes that follow the Sagittario River and explore areas around Lake Scanno, offering varied terrain for cyclists. Elevation changes are common, with some routes featuring significant climbs through rural villages and past historical sites. The area provides a mix of open country and routes connecting small towns.

The Medieval Aqueduct is one of the symbols of the city of Sulmona. It runs alongside the central Piazza Garibaldi and was built in 1256 during the reign of Manfred of Swabia.

Frequently Asked Questions

How many touring cycling routes are available around Goriano Sicoli?

There are over 75 touring cycling routes in the Goriano Sicoli region, offering a wide range of options for different skill levels and preferences.

Are there easy touring cycling routes suitable for beginners or families?

Yes, Goriano Sicoli offers several easy touring cycling routes. For instance, the Raiano, Fiume Sagittario and Basilica di San Pelino – loop tour is an easy 8.6-mile (13.8 km) trail that follows the Sagittario River, perfect for a relaxed ride.

What kind of challenging routes can I find for advanced touring cyclists?

For experienced cyclists seeking a challenge, routes like the Raiano, Castel di Ieri and Monte Urano – loop tour offer significant elevation gain over 17.9 miles (28.8 km), ascending Monte Urano and passing through picturesque villages. Another demanding option is the Lake Scanno – Sagittario Gorges loop from Carrito Ortona, which covers nearly 70 miles (112.5 km) with over 2,100 meters of ascent.

Are there any long-distance touring cycling routes in the area?

Absolutely. The region features longer routes such as the Lake Scanno – Sagittario Gorges loop from Carrito Ortona, which is a substantial 69.9 miles (112.5 km) ride, typically taking around 7 hours and 49 minutes to complete. Another option is the Pacentro – Cathedral of San Panfilo loop from Bugnara, spanning over 55 km.

What are some notable landmarks or attractions I can see along the cycling routes?

Many routes pass by significant historical and natural sites. You can explore the Gorges of San Venanzio, the Basilica of San Pelino, or the impressive Piazza Garibaldi and Medieval Aqueduct in Sulmona. The Medieval Aqueduct of Sulmona – Campo di Giove Village loop from Bugnara specifically highlights historical architecture.

Are the touring cycling routes around Goriano Sicoli generally circular?

Many of the touring cycling routes in the Goriano Sicoli area are designed as loops, allowing you to start and finish at the same point. Examples include the Raiano, Fiume Sagittario and Basilica di San Pelino – loop tour and the Lake Scanno – Sagittario Gorges loop from Carrito Ortona.

When is the best time of year to go touring cycling in Goriano Sicoli?

The spring and autumn months generally offer the most pleasant conditions for touring cycling in Goriano Sicoli, with milder temperatures and beautiful scenery. Summer can be warm, especially in the valleys, but higher elevation routes provide cooler options. Winter cycling is possible but may require more preparation due to colder temperatures and potential snow in mountainous areas.

Are there any scenic viewpoints along the touring cycling routes?

Yes, the region is known for its picturesque landscapes. You can find stunning vistas such as the View of Valle Peligna and Gole di San Venanzio. Many routes also offer panoramic views as they ascend hills and pass through open country, particularly around areas like Monte Urano.
